What this job involves
Level I Pipefitting Technician in the Research Support Services Team of the Corporate Services organization within JLL on a Life Sciences account. This position supports the research community at the St. Louis area sites. As a member of the Team the position provides repair/maintenance and fabrication/installation of piping/plumbing distribution systems and devices utilized by the account research scientists and engineers in the areas of new product and process development.
The successful candidate must be a self-motivated individual capable of taking direction from Technical Leads, self-manage their workload and communicate with clients regarding timing, cost, and other pertinent issues related to assigned tasks. The ability to install, startup, maintain, troubleshoot and repair piping/mechanical equipment and distribution systems used in laboratories and pilot plants in collaboration with the end-user is essential. All work must be in accordance with the National Plumbing and Mechanical Codes and all other applicable codes, standards and government regulations.
Sound like you? To apply you need to be:
Required Skills:
An Associate Degree (AAS) or Certificate in Industrial Pipefitting or Industry recognized certifications in process piping controls, instrumentation, or facility maintenance. A minimum of four to six years practical experience in the areas of pipefitting, process control piping construction and maintenance required. Has knowledge of commonly used concepts, practices and procedures related piping/plumbing of water, steam, and gas control devices and distribution systems. Basic understanding in the application of the National Plumbing and Mechanical Code requirements. Relies on limited experience and judgment as well as instruction and pre-established guidelines to plan and perform assigned tacks. Skill base must include: evaluation of work request, basic design, develop layout plans, fabrication, installation, testing, troubleshooting and repairs of piping, valves, regulators, fixtures, and other equipment related to piping distribution systems utilized in research laboratory applications. Able to take written and verbal instruction with a basic ability to read and interpret blueprints and flow diagrams. Ability to communicate with and make recommendations to researchers and engineers to determine best installation requirements. Knowledge of piping/plumbing parts and equipment and ability to communicate and purchase required stock from vendors. Prepare basic piping sketches and flow diagrams to indicate process sequencing and operations when necessary. Assists other crafts where needed in completing specific jobs with available resources. Knowledgeable in the proper use of all related power equipment and hand tools needed to safely perform assigned tasks. Experience in the areas of welding methods, pressure vessel and rupture disk/relief device testing beneficial.
